| Tensile Strength | 75,000 psi (515 MPa) |
| Yield Strength | 30,000 psi (205 MPa) |
| Elongation in 2 in. | 40% min |
| Hardness | Rockwell B95 max |
| Carbon (C) | 0.08% max |
| Chromium (Cr) | 18.0 - 20.0% |
| Nickel (Ni) | 8.0 - 10.5% |
| Manganese (Mn) | 2.00% max |

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using incorrect fasteners that can cause galvanic corrosion. | Utilize 304 or 316 stainless steel fasteners to maintain material compatibility and prevent corrosion. |
| Overheating the material during welding, leading to sensitization and reduced corrosion resistance. | Employ proper welding procedures, including low heat input and appropriate filler materials, to preserve the stainless steel's properties. |
